Cheesy Taco Sticks {4 ingredients}

These cheesy taco sticks are a fast and fun dinner wrapped in golden dough filled with spiced ground beef and gooey cheese—perfect for busy weeknights!
Prep Time 5 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 1 lb. Ground beef your taco filling base
  • 1 packet Taco seasoning for flavor
  • 1 tube Pillsbury Classic Pizza Dough easy dough wrapping
  • 5 Cheddar cheese sticks halved for gooey center
  • Sour cream optional, for dipping
  • Guacamole optional, creamy richness
  • Salsa optional, adds zing
  • 1 sheet Parchment paper to prevent sticking
  • 1 splash Water to moisten taco meat

Instructions
 

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 400°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Brown ground beef in a skillet over medium heat, breaking it up until no longer pink.
  • Drain grease, then add taco seasoning and a splash of water. Stir and simmer 2-3 minutes until thickened. Remove from heat.
  • Unroll pizza dough on a lightly floured surface. Cut into 10 even rectangles.
  • Place half a cheese stick and a spoonful of taco meat on each dough rectangle.
  • Fold dough over filling, pinching edges to seal, and shape into sticks.
  • Place seam-side down on the parchment-lined baking sheet.
  • Bake for 10-12 minutes or until golden brown. Cool slightly before serving.

Notes

Serve with sour cream, guacamole, or salsa. Store leftovers in the fridge for up to 3 days or freeze for future meals. Reheat in the oven for best texture.
